There are many career fairs for law students throughout the nation. The largest career fair of interest to UO Law students is the Northwest Public Service Career Fair, which features dozens of public service employers (prosecutors, defenders, legal aid offices, US Attorneys, grassroots, nonprofits) from the Pacific Northwest.
